我有一個Excel文件,我想導入到Access表中。整個事情聽起來過於簡單,但我無法弄清楚。如何使用表單按鈕將月度Excel文件導入到Access表中?
我知道我可以通過在Access中使用導入功能區來手動執行此操作,但寧願使用主窗體上的按鈕單擊。
Private Sub Import_Monthly_Data_Click()
DoCmd.TransferSpreadsheet acImport
tablename:="All Returns", filename:=C:\Users\bucklej\Desktop\Keith Gonshorek\Top 100 -May.xlsx,
HasFieldNames:=True
Exit_Import_Monthly_Data_Click()
End Sub
您是否收到錯誤?或者,哪些工作不正確? – Kyle
編譯錯誤:未定義用戶定義的類型 – Motorhead1308
您是否在VBE中添加了對Access庫的引用?我得到了同樣的錯誤,它指向了「acImport」,它不是Excel VBA本機的。 – Kyle